<p>Japanese performer/composer Sachie Mikawa, often seen as Egg in The Birdmann shows at Victoria Fringe Festival, is bringing her enchanting solo theatre show about an unlikely friendship that withstood a natural disaster.</p>=0D=0A=
<p>"Beautiful, funny, tragic" -Apt613</p>=0D=0A=
<p>Through the eyes of a talking Fish, a magical encounter of two girls across time and oceans tells a story of an eccentric family and their giant house by the sea. Miyazaki meets Garcia Marquez in this one-woman multimedia show created by Japanese performer/composer, Sachie Mikawa and Argentine-based director, George Lewis. The show features original stop-motion animation and musical score.</p>=0D=0A=

<p>In 2011, Japan had its largest earthquake and subsequent tsunami triggered by the quakes. The tallest waves got up to 40 meters (130ft). It caused over 15,800 deaths and 2,500 people are still missing. The closest city to the epicenter was Sendai, Sachie&rsquo;s hometown. Her mother lived in a town by the sea just south of Sendai. When Sachie first got news of the tsunami, her first thought was she had lost her mother. In fact it was three days later Sachie learned her mother was alive. Fish Saw is the story about Sachie&rsquo;s mother, who is The Little Girl With Glasses, and her family and their house by the sea.</p>=0D=0A=

<p>Sachie Mikawa (co-writer, composer, performer)</p>=0D=0A=
<p>Japanese artist Sachie Mikawa&rsquo;s music-driven theatrical world combines classical music, jazz, circus and physical comedy which The Scotsman described as &ldquo;Idiosyncratic Genius.&rdquo; As a theatre maker, composer and musician, Sachie often collaborates with artists in US, Australia and Argentina. Sachie was a founding member of the absurdist performance trio Le Frenchword based in Seattle, USA and is the resident composer and performer of Downunderground Production based in Surfers Paradise, Australia. Sachie has appeared in numerous festivals and performance venues around the world including Edinburgh Festival Fringe, Tasmanian Circus Festival, Ferrara Music Festival in Italy and the Canadian Festival Circuit. Sachie&rsquo;s work extends to film as well. Most recently she composed for short film &ldquo;Coffeehead,&rdquo; commissioned by Wide Angle Tasmania, as well as &ldquo;The Birdmann LIVE,&rdquo; a live recording of a full-length theatrical production.</p>
